One of the world's rarest natural fibers, Mongolian Sartuul wool endows our throw with a luxe patina that evokes raw silk. An homage to heritage Nepalese artistry, the throw is woven on traditional looms using hand-spun yarns that impart softness and nuanced texture. Delicate eyelash fringe complements the throw's airy weight and relaxed drape.

- 85% Mongolian Sartuul wool, 15% merino wool
- Hand woven and finished by master Nepalese artisans using heritage looms and methods passed down through generations
- Natural variations in shading, along with the organic quality of hand weaving, are inherent in the design and make each piece unique
- Finished with hemmed edges and eyelash fringe on both ends
- Dry-clean
- Made in Nepal
- 50" x 70"
- 96" x 80"
